Pre-Arrival

Warwick House was built in 1836 and is now a Grade II listed building. There are 11 steps up to the front door which makes it impractical for wheel chairs to enter the building.

Enquiries, confirmations and directions can be emailed in, or posted in large print format.

Information on Warwick House can be viewed in large print format in the access section of this website.

Any questions regarding accessibility at Warwick House or the local area please contact us by telephone 01736 363881 or click the following link to open your email enquiry@warwickhousepenzance.co.uk

Deafguard Fire Alarm system is available for hearing impaired guests

Arrival & Car Parking Facilities

We have our own car park with ample parking for all guest rooms.
Assistance is available from car park to your room.

Luggage will always be carried to your room; and on departure to your car or taxi.

The car park surface is gravel with 2 steps up to the front garden level.

Main Entrance & Reception

Warwick House has eleven wide steps up to the front door with a handrail.

Pen / pad available on arrival.

Facilities of the guesthouse and guestroom will always be explained in person on arrival.

Water bowls provided for service dogs.

There is no lift provided at Warwick House.

Public Areas, Guestrooms and Dining Room

Access from the entrance / hallway (there are 3 bedrooms on this level) to the dining room and lounge is down 13 steps with handrail.

Access to the second floor bedrooms is by 17 steps with handrail.

Guestroom televisions have Teletext subtitles.

Guest information folders and breakfast menus are available in large print format.

1 guestroom on the entrance level has been equipped with a larger shower.

Food Allergies can be catered for with notice.

Breakfast is waiter service; we are on hand to help.
